The foreclosure rate in the Twin Cities metro is at an all-time low and is now one of the lowest in the U.S. It's a development, however, that's partly the result of underlying troubles in the housing market: a shortage of listings and tight credit. If the same lender has both a senior and junior deed of trust on the same security property, can that lender foreclose on the senior lien by trustee's sale, and then sue the debtor personally for the junior debt?
